There’s a genuine issue with the lifts - before and after prayer times, expect to wait 10-20 minutes. The room I booked had a kitchen but no utensils, making it impractical to cook. The breakfast buffet offers very limited choices - usually just one gravy dish, with the rest mostly sauces and salads. The dining area staff were few and unresponsive, and it’s hard to get assistance when needed. Food quality also falls short of what you’d expect from a 5-star hotel. On the positive side, the hotel’s location is unbeatable — the entrance to the Mataf is right in front, and there’s a food court and shopping mall within the same building, so everything you need is under one roof.

GGuest UserJumeira Jabbal Omar is a beautiful hotel Maashallah. The hotel, is very modern, clean and has an array of shops in the local building for quick access. It is a 4 minute walk from the haram and is in close proximity to gate 79 umrah entrance and also to clock tower. The staff are very friendly and helpful. Whilst the haram is close, you should still try to get to the haram early for prayer times as sometimes certain routes are closed thus redirecting mutamireen to alternate areas which may not be where you intended to be. The one negative about the hotel is that it is located in an area of the haram that is not easily detected on google maps thus unable to order an uber from this hotel as a pickup point. This is however the case with several hotels close to the haram. This was otherwise a lovely stay and in shaa Allah looking forward to returning soon.
